The centroid is also known as the geometric center of … WebThe isosceles triangle theorem states that the angles opposite to the equal sides of an isosceles triangle are equal in measurement. So, in an isosceles triangle ABC where AB = AC, we have ∠B = ∠C. If the measure of the equal angles is less than 45° each, then the apex angle will be an obtuse angle.
